#7a0651 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7a0651 is composed of 47.8% red, 2.4%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 95.1% magenta, 33.6% yellow and 52.2% black. It has a hue angle of 321.2 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 25.1%. #7a0651 color hex could be obtained by blending #f40ca2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#7a0651 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7a0651 has RGB values of R:122, G:6,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.95, Y:0.34, K:0.52. Its decimal value is 7997009.

Shades and Tints of #7a0651
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0007 is the darkest color, while #fff6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a0651
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#443c41 is the less saturated color, while #7f0152 is the most saturated one.
